Я пытаюсь найти неуловимый конструктор сцен JavaFX, чтобы использовать его в Intellij. Я работаю в ОС Windows.
Oracle заявила, что построитель сцены JavaFX включен в новую загрузку, но независимо от того, как я ищу, я не могу его найти (см. Http://www.oracle.com/technetwork/java/javafx/downloads/index.html ). Я думаю, что они ссылались на неправильную страницу, и поиск в Google ни к чему не привел.
У меня уже установлен Java 8 SDK, и он работает нормально. Судя по всему, JavaFX теперь включен в это, но нигде в папке Java я не могу найти построитель сцены, и он, похоже, полностью отсутствует в сети.
Кто-нибудь может помочь? Я просто хочу написать небольшую программу с графическим пользовательским интерфейсом, и кажется, что JavaFX - это то, что нужно (если это не так, не стесняйтесь разубедить меня в этом понятии!)
источник
Ответы:
С JDK8u40, согласно этому :
Вы все еще можете загрузить последний двоичный файл в Oracle по этой ссылке . Но проверьте это предупреждение:
Это означает, что он не включает последние изменения 8u40, такие как новый
Spinner
элемент управления.Альтернативы
Проект является открытым исходным кодом, и вы можете найти обновленный код на OpenJFX репо . Так что вы можете бесплатно скачать его и собрать.
Поскольку он выпущен под лицензией BSD, Gluon предлагает поддержку обновленной версии Scene Builder, и вы можете скачать установщик для своей платформы или исполняемый файл jar отсюда .
Кроме того, у них есть открытый репозиторий, где любой может внести свой вклад.
источник
Установите JavaFx Scene Builder (Gluon) с Intellij 14 в Windows с JDK7
Это, вероятно, будет работать и с Java 8, но я использую 7, поэтому я не тестировал 8.
Я знаю, что на это есть ответ, но это может быть полезно для будущих пользователей Intellij. Чтобы заставить конструктор сцен работать с Intellij 14, выполните следующие действия.
File -> Settings -> Languages And Frameworks -> JavaFx
По умолчанию шахта установлена подC:\Users\kris\AppData\Local\SceneBuilder\
.fxml
файл. Щелкните вкладку построителя сцены.ОБНОВЛЕНИЕ 2019:
C:\Program Files\SceneBuilder\SceneBuilder.exe
источник
На Mac в Intellij вам нужно перейти в настройки, затем ввести JavaFX и затем сделать это. Пожалуйста, посмотрите прикрепленное изображение.
источник